Pixel Watch / Pixel 6 Pro
There are several bugs in the app on the phone and on the watch itself.
 
On the phone:
Hovering over an activity without GPS tracking says in german e.g. at 10 min activity time in the popup "120 SPM um 10:00" wich means 120 bpm at 10 o'clock. It should say "120 SPM bei 10:00"
The email statistic is telling "Hier sind deine Statistiken deines Kindes" which mean "here are your childs statistics" even if there is no other account involved and no child present.
 
On the watch:
Stepreminder are not persistant, if you don't look at it right away, its gone.
The heartrate monitor is displaying a day ahead in graph.
Connected GPS for activity tracking is not working, drains Watch battery like crazy.
General
Missing activities like Badminton.

Hi there, @Cpt.K. Welcome to the Fitbit Community Forums. Thanks for jumping in @AGRASSE.

I really appreciate the feedback about the Fitbit app, I've informed our team about this. Please note that your comments are greatly appreciated.

About the feature "Reminders to move", you will receive a notification 10 minutes before the end of the hour to let you know how many more steps you must do to meet you "Hourly goal". This notification should be visible on the watch just for a couple of seconds and there is no way to receive it again. 

reminders.png

As mentioned before, Pixel Watch only uses built-in GPS but in order to improve the battery life of your watch, check this information: Charge Google Pixel Watch and improve battery life.
